UMass Amherst Online Platforms and Resources

The university provides several online platforms and resources that are accessible to students during the winter session. These include the SPARK portal, which serves as a centralized hub for student information and services, and the UMass Amherst Library website, which offers access to a vast collection of digital databases, e-books, and research journals. Additionally, students can utilize Moodle, the university’s learning management system, to access course materials, submit assignments, and engage with instructors and peers.

Technical Requirements and Support

To ensure seamless access to online resources, students should ensure their devices meet the minimum technical requirements specified by the university. These requirements include a compatible operating system, web browser, and internet connection. Students can visit the UMass Amherst IT website for detailed information on technical requirements and to access support resources, such as troubleshooting guides and contact information for the IT help desk.
Online Support Services for Winter Session Students
During the winter session, students can access various online support services to help them succeed in their courses. These services include online tutoring, which provides one-on-one support from experienced tutors, and academic advising, which offers guidance on course selection and degree progress. Students can also utilize online mental health resources, such as counseling services and stress management workshops, to support their overall well-being.
